Why Your Autobiography Title Matters

Your autobiography title is often the first thing readers will see. It's your chance to make a strong first impression. A great title should:

  • Be memorable: Stand out from the crowd.
  • Reflect your story: Accurately represent the themes and experiences within your book.
  • Intrigue the reader: Make them want to know more.
  • Be concise: Short and to the point is often more effective.

Types of Autobiography Titles

There are several approaches you can take when brainstorming titles:

1. Thematic Titles

These titles highlight the central theme or message of your life story. Examples:

  • "Resilience: My Journey Through Adversity"
  • "Finding My North Star: A Life of Purpose"
  • "The Unexpected Path: A Story of Reinvention"

2. Provocative Titles

These titles aim to create curiosity and intrigue. Examples:

  • "The Girl Who Didn't Belong"
  • "Confessions of a Quiet Mind"
  • "Before I Knew My Name"

3. Location-Based Titles

If a particular place played a significant role in your life, consider incorporating it into the title. Examples:

  • "From the Streets of Brooklyn: A Memoir"
  • "Under the Tuscan Sun: My Italian Adventure"
  • "The Paris I Remember"

4. Name-Based Titles

Sometimes, simply using your name with a descriptive subtitle can be effective. Examples:

  • "Jane Doe: An American Story"
  • "The Trials of John Smith"
  • "My Life, According to [Your Name]"

Tips for Brainstorming the Best Title

  • Know your audience: Who are you writing for?
  • Identify key themes: What are the most important messages you want to convey?
  • Keep it short and sweet: Aim for a title that is easy to remember.
  • Get feedback: Ask friends, family, or fellow writers for their opinions.
  • Research similar books: See what titles are already out there and how they perform.
